| 1 | 1 | 1 | 1 | 1 | 1 | 1 | 2 | 2 | 3 | 5 | 5 | 6 | 7 | 8 | 9 | 10 | 12 | 12 | 16 | 16 | 16 | 16 | 17 | 17 | 18 | 18 | 21 | 21 | 22 | 24 | 23 | 26 | 28 | 30 |
33
|
32
|
37
|
39
|
40
|
40
|
44
|
44
|
41
|
41
|
47
|
48
|
48
|
52
|
57
|
58
|
58
|
59
|
62
|
62
|
64
|
67
|
67
|
71
|
73
|
73
|
77
|
73
|
78
|
78
|
79
|
80
|
79
|
80
|
81
|
79
|
80
|
84
|
84
|
86
|
87
|
90
|
88
|
90
|
94
|
92
|
96
|
102
|
107
|
114
|
125
|
131
|
| 2019 | 2020 | 2021 | 2022 | 2023 | 2024 | 2025 | 2026 | |||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||||
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Loom is used at run time in 1,829 crates (of which 1,827 optionally). It is a direct run-time dependency in 173 crates. It's used only as a dev dependency in 137 crates (of which 59 directly).
| Number of dependers | Loom version | Downloads/month |
|---|---|---|
| 1,011 | 0.7.2 | 2.2M |
| 4 | 0.6.1 | 350 |
| 931 | 0.5.6 | 549K |
| 13 | 0.4.1 | 46K |
| 2 | 0.3.6 | 23K |
| 4 | 0.2.15 | 1.0K |
| 1 | 0.1.1 | 75 |
| Depender (with downloads and own rev deps) | Loom version | |||
|---|---|---|---|---|
| 34.9M | 500 | crossbeam-utils | optional | ^0.7.1 |
| 23.1M | 84 | crossbeam-epoch | optional | ^0.7.1 |
| 22.2M | 156 | event-listener | optional | ^0.7 |
| 22.9M | 28 | sharded-slab | optional | ^0.5 |
| 14.4M | 65 | concurrent-queue | optional | ^0.7 |
| 14.2M | 15 | parking | optional | ^0.7 |
| 11.3M | 244 | async-lock | optional | ^0.7 |
| 5.8M | 86 | scc | optional | ^0.7 |
| 5.8M | 5 | sdd | optional | ^0.7 |
| 2.3M | 38 | boxcar | optional | ^0.7 |
| 1.9M | 18 | fastbloom | optional | ^0.7.2 |
| 1.2M | 118 | oneshot | optional | ^0.7.2 |
| 650K | 45 | tracy-client | ^0.7 | |
| 447K | 36 | state | ^0.5 | |
| 289K | 6 | cordyceps | ^0.7 | |
| 212K | 9 | async_cell | ^0.7 | |
| 205K | 13 | tokio-graceful | ^0.7 | |
| 141K | 10 | hipstr | ^0.7 | |
| 367K | 72 | ecow | optional | ^0.7 |
| 286K | 16 | parity-db | optional | ^0.7.2 |
| 83K | 12 | async-backtrace | ^0.5.6 | |
| 169K | 1 | saa | optional | ^0.7 |
| 47K | 4 | spindle | ^0.7 | |
| 36K | 8 | left-right | ^0.7.2 | |
| 35K | 14 | async-event | ^0.5 | |
| 28K | 4 | synchrony | ^0.7.2 | |
| 27K | 20 | musli | ^0.7.2 | |
| 60K | 3 | lean_string | optional | ^0.7.2 |
| 19K | 7 | miden-utils-sync | ^0.7 | |
| 19K | 4 | turso_core | ^0.7 | |
| 15K | 1 | loro-internal | ^0.7 | |
| 14K | 7 | maitake-sync | ^0.7 | |
| 45K | 6 | atomic-traits | optional | ^0.7 |
| 9.4K | 1 | exclusion-set | ^0.5.6 | |
| 7.9K | 1 | relay_channel | ^0.7.2 | |
| 7.7K | 2 | streamcatcher | ^0.5 | |
| 19K | 31 | asupersync | optional | ^0.7 |
| 4.4K | 7 | snowflaked | ^0.5 | |
| 3.9K | arc-atomic | ^0.7 | ||
| 3.5K | 3 | rtic-sync | ^0.7.2 | |
| 3.0K | 1 | atomic_once_cell | ^0.7.0 | |
| 9.4K | 3 | stopper | optional | ^0.7 |
| 2.9K | 11 | st3 | ^0.5 | |
| 2.6K | 1 | stack-queue | ^0.7 | |
| 2.4K | 2 | multishot | ^0.5 | |
| 2.2K | 1 | nomt | ^0.7 | |
| 1.2K | 7 | interchange | ^0.5 | |
| 4.1K | 5 | rarena-allocator | optional | ^0.7 |
| 1.1K | 1 | rom_cache | ^0.7 | |
| 1.0K | asynchronix | ^0.5 | ||
| 750 | 1 | splitrc | ^0.7.2 | |
| 600 | work-queue | ^0.6.1 | ||
| 2.1K | idr-ebr | optional | ^0.7 | |
| 470 | 3 | pausable_clock | ^0.7.2 | |
| 470 | spinny | ^0.5.4 | ||
| 320 | real-time | ^0.7.1 | ||
| 1.4K | flashmap | optional | ^0.7.2 | |
| 230 | asyncnal | ^0.7 | ||
| 200 | 8 | haphazard | ^0.7.1 | |
| 200 | snowdon | ^0.5 | ||
| 190 | lock_free_buddy_allocator | ^0.7 | ||
| 1.0K | 10 | renacer | optional | ^0.7 |
| 160 | 1 | weakref | ^0.7 | |
| 130 | 2 | async-local | ^0.7 | |
| 120 | 1 | lfqueue | ^0.7.2 | |
| 100 | 4 | msr-core | ^0.6.1 | |
| blinkcast | ^0.7 | |||
| 1 | lock_pool | ^0.7.1 | ||
| 1 | burstq | ^0.7 | ||
| 700 | 8 | chicago-tdd-tools | optional | ^0.7 |
| 2 | synctools | ^0.7 | ||
| active_standby | ^0.5.2 | |||
| 4 | intern-arc | ^0.7.0 | ||
| 1 | ref_count | ^0.7.1 | ||
| 650 | 4 | arcshift | optional | ^0.7 |
| 1 | ste | ^0.4 | ||
| nolock | ^0.5 | |||
| 1 | reft-light | ^0.5.6 | ||
| fortress-rollback | ^0.7 | |||
| sparking-lot-core | ^0.7 | |||
| stele | ^0.5 | |||
| 1 | wireframe | ^0.7.2 | ||
| either-slot | ^0.7 | |||
| 3 | shm-primitives | ^0.7 | ||
| bombs | ^0.5.6 | |||
| swap-queue | ^0.5.2 | |||
| local-rcu | ^0.7.1 | |||
| 4 | dumpster | ^0.7.2 | ||
| shutdown-barrier | ^0.5 | |||
| breadthread | ^0.5 | |||
| roam-shm | ^0.7 | |||
| sling | ^0.5 | |||
| 1 | lincheck | ^0.6 | ||
| y-octo | ^0.7 | |||
| 550 | 1 | per-thread-object | optional | ^0.7 |
| hyaline-smr | ^0.5 | |||
| talaria | ^0.7 | |||
| cupchan | ^0.5.4 | |||
| atomic-story | ^0.5.4 | |||
| atomic_value | ^0.4 | |||
| binate | ^0.5 | |||
| maia | ^0.5 | |||
| knyst | ^0.7 | |||
| fremkit | ^0.5.6 | |||
| 11 | jetstream_rpc | ^0.7.2 | ||
| sento | ^0.5.5 | |||
| ya-ring-buf | ^0.5.4 | |||
| lf-queue | ^0.5 | |||
| phylactery | ^0.7 | |||
| key-message-channel | ^0.5 | |||
| mess_protector | ^0.6 | |||
| kcas | ^0.7 | |||
| arcmut | ^0.7 | |||
| 1 | async-cpupool | ^0.7 | ||
| atom_box | ^0.7.2 | |||
| atomic-slot | ^0.7 | |||
| atomx | ^0.5.5 | |||
| blink-channel | ^0.7 | |||
| bump_alloc2 | ^0.7 | |||
| compact-waitgroup | ^0.7.2 | |||
| copy-channels | ^0.7 | |||
| fett | ^0.7 | |||
| icmsg | ^0.7.2 | |||
| 1 | ieu | ^0.7 | ||
| kyron | ^0.7 | |||
| 2 | kyron-foundation | ^0.7 | ||
| loopq | ^0.7 | |||
| parcoll | ^0.7.2 | |||
| 1 | pargraph | ^0.7 | ||
| 1 | penguin-mux | ^0.7 | ||
| read-copy-update | ^0.5 | |||
| 1 | rosin-core | ^0.7.2 | ||
| turbo-mpmc | ^0.7 | |||
| waitfree-sync | ^0.7 | |||
| wcq | ^0.7.2 | |||
| 450 | 1 | hyperloglockless | optional | ^0.7.2 |
| 180 | 2 | wtx | optional | ^0.7 |
| 140 | atomiq | optional | ^0.7.2 | |
| 140 | 1 | pg-embed-setup-unpriv | optional | ^0.7.2 |
| syncell | optional | ^0.5 | ||
| supply-chain-trust-example-crate-000051 | optional | ^0.7.1 | ||
| blazemap | optional | ^0.7 | ||
| arae | optional | ^0.2 | ||
| concurrency_toolkit | optional | ^0.5.1 | ||
| gil | optional | ^0.7.2 | ||
| housekeeping | optional | ^0.7.2 | ||
| 1 | lite-sync | optional | ^0.7.2 | |
| loomy | optional | ^0.5.4 | ||
| objectpool | optional | ^0.7 | ||
| optx-stm | optional | ^0.7 | ||
| 3 | perovskite_core | optional | ^0.7.2 | |
| pigdb | optional | ^0.5.1 | ||
| ptab | optional | ^0.7 | ||
| rust-tango | optional | ^0.7 | ||
| 3 | scc2 | optional | ^0.7 | |
| 1 | selium-messaging | optional | ^0.7 | |
| 1 | smallring | optional | ^0.7.2 | |
| 1 | smr-swap | optional | ^0.7 | |
| 17 | sqry-core | optional | ^0.7 | |
| supersonic | optional | ^0.7.2 | ||
| 1 | swmr-barrier | optional | ^0.7 | |
| 1 | swmr-cell | optional | ^0.7 | |
| swmr-epoch | optional | ^0.7 | ||
| synqueue | optional | ^0.5 | ||
| 5 | velesdb-core | optional | ^0.7 | |
| velocityx | optional | ^0.7 | ||
| wait-list | optional | ^0.5.4 | ||
| waitx | optional | ^0.7.2 | ||
| wfqueue | optional | ^0.3 | ||
| 42.0M | 10760 | bytes | dev | ^0.7 |
| 38.3M | 45181 | tokio | dev | ^0.7 |
| 31.9M | 38 | redox_syscall | dev | ^0.7 |
| 31.4M | 4167 | tokio-util | dev | ^0.7 |
| 6.1M | 408 | moka | dev | ^0.7 |
| 1.0M | 142 | arcstr | dev | ^0.7.1 |
| 427K | 14 | diatomic-waker | dev | ^0.7 |
| 413K | 3 | bmrng | dev | ^0.5 |
| 245K | 17 | tokio-sync | dev | ^0.1.1 |
| 62K | 1 | circuitbreaker-rs | dev | ^0.7 |
| 55K | 14 | s2n-quic-core | dev | ^0.7 |
| 55K | 33 | spmc | dev | ^0.2.2 |
| 49K | 19 | thingbuf | dev | ^0.5.6 |
| 33K | 13 | tachyonix | dev | ^0.7 |
| 30K | 24 | tokio_wasi | dev | ^0.5.2 |
| 24K | 5 | iceoryx2-pal-concurrency-sync | dev | ^0.7.2 |
| 23K | 5 | iceoryx2-bb-lock-free | dev | ^0.7.2 |
| 15K | 6 | loro | dev | ^0.7 |
| 8.6K | r2d2-cryptoki | dev | ^0.7.1 | |
| 7.5K | 2 | swap-buffer-queue | dev | ^0.7 |
| 1.4K | 1 | nexus-actor-core-rs | dev | ^0.7 |
| 1.0K | 5 | holochain_sqlite | dev | ^0.7 |
| 650 | 2 | gear-wasmer-cache | dev | ^0.7.2 |
| 600 | 5 | nexosim | dev | ^0.7 |
| 500 | possum-db | dev | ^0.7 | |
| 480 | 3 | clap-noun-verb | dev | ^0.7 |
| 480 | rc_event_queue | dev | ^0.5.2 | |
| 370 | 2 | mcslock | dev | ^0.7 |
| 340 | 1 | zallocator | dev | ^0.7 |
| 290 | renege | dev | ^0.7 | |
| 250 | clhlock | dev | ^0.7 | |
| 200 | gelf | dev | ^0.2.14 | |
| 100 | pair | dev | ^0.7.2 | |
| 100 | 1 | cart-tmp-wgc | dev | ^0.3 |
| cloudwatch_logging | dev | ^0.7.0 | ||
| supply-chain-trust-example-crate-000048 | dev | ^0.7 | ||
| 1 | tiny-artnet-bytes-no-atomic | dev | ^0.5 | |
| 1 | flag-bearer-queue | dev | ^0.7.2 | |
| polymock | dev | ^0.5 | ||
| pi_agent_rust | dev | ^0.7.2 | ||
| broker-tokio | dev | ^0.2.13 | ||
| cooptex | dev | ^0.5.2 | ||
| 6 | bbx_core | dev | ^0.7.2 | |
| read-write-store | dev | ^0.5 | ||
| rudo-gc | dev | ^0.7 | ||
| cloyster | dev | ^0.5 | ||
| arena-alligator | dev | ^0.7 | ||
| 4 | borsa-core | dev | ^0.7.2 | |
| channels-rs | dev | ^0.7.2 | ||
| chunnel | dev | ^0.7 | ||
| elasticq | dev | ^0.7 | ||
| fastring | dev | ^0.7.2 | ||
| fusio-manifest | dev | ^0.7 | ||
| hedl-lsp | dev | ^0.7 | ||
| 2 | honeycomb-core | dev | ^0.7.2 | |
| madsim-real-tokio | dev | ^0.7 | ||
| 1 | maniac-runtime | dev | ^0.7 | |
| 1 | masstree | dev | ^0.7.2 | |
| 1 | perovskite_server | dev | ^0.7.2 | |
| safer-ring | dev | ^0.7 | ||
| simple-channels | dev | ^0.7 | ||
| 1 | smmu | dev | ^0.7 | |
| supply-chain-trust-example-crate-000060 | dev | ^0.7 | ||